Tanaya Winder

From the poem, “The Music of Being Human”:

“….The Angels press their lips to the solar system
to hear the soul’s longing. The desire to remain
attached to the body,
something as impossible as constellations
trying to rearrange
their stars….”

Tanaya Winder is from the Southern Ute and Duckwater Shoshone Nations. She was a finalist in the 2009 Joy Harjo Poetry Competition. She is the A Room of Her Own Foundation’s Spring 2010 Orlando Poetry Prize Winner. Her work appears in Cutthroat: a Journal of the Arts’ 5th Anniversary Issue and the Spring 2010 issue of Yellow Medicine Review: a journal of Indigenous Literature, Art, and Thought.
